GithubHelp home page GithubHelp logo

art-enjoy's Introduction

art-enjoy

ART&ENJOY

Welcome to our experiences' platform. Here you can find a wide variety of special experiences, created with enthusiasm and finesse by experienced tour guides. We are committed to offering an easy and secure shopping experience so that you can acquire these amazing experiences you can't miss. Join our web and discover unique and amazing experiences! Find our experience promotions!

Our vision is to create an online platform where the user can register and thus enjoy incredible experiences organized in different cities of activities that cannot be missed. Most of our experiences include a specialized tour guide, so you don't miss any detail.

TOOLS:

-Trello: https://trello.com/b/BJc56X0M/art-enjoy

-Desktop graphic reference. Figma: https://www.figma.com/file/8n8e7bBmO57yphQJQuRFMF/Art%26Enjoy?node-id=0-1&t=Cb4B4kiL3eFK6Nam-0

-Git / GitHub: Repository CSS: https://github.com/Art-Enjoy/art-enjoy

-Visual Studio Code

TECHNOLOGIES: -React -HTML -Bootstrap -CSS -JS

Requirements, Installation and Getting started: -NodeJS.

  1. Clone the repository
  2. npm install
  3. npm install -g json-server
  4. json-server --watch ./api/db.json
  5. npm run dev

CONTENT:

USER PAGES: -First page of the user, landing page that shows what you will find on our platform and links to our experiences, promotional experiences and locations of our experiences. Files are properly organized and separated with controllers and service architecture. -Second page of the user with the experience you have previously selected. Each experience with title, image, location, description, price and purchase button. -Third user page, user registration. -Fourth user page, user login. -Fifth user page, ticket purchase. -Sixth user page, order summary. ADMIN PAGES: -First admin page, admin login. -Second page of the admin, landing page that shows what our page contains and links to open, edit and delete our experiences. The files are properly organized and separated with drivers and service architecture. -Third page of the admin with the experience that you have previously selected. Each experience with title, image, location, description, price. -Fourth admin page, add activity with your form. This will be added to the main page.

We use Bootstrap to make the web responsive. User experience. Admin experience. Repository commits related to the task checklist. CRUD user: can see, read and buy experiences. CRUD admin: Can create, read, update, and delete experiences. Search Bar: You can search by location or experience title.

TESTING:

(dashboard Admin) map linea 48 // .filter line 21 / como testear function filter con json?

To run the test, the following command should be executed on the command line: npm run test.

art-enjoy's People

Contributors

aldaramg avatar magdalenarb avatar

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    ๐Ÿ––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. ๐Ÿ“Š๐Ÿ“ˆ๐ŸŽ‰

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google โค๏ธ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.